Feb. 3, 2007
CINCINNATI, Ohio -- The UC tennis team took a big step toward qualifying for this year's BIG EAST Championship when it defeated Rutgers, 5-2, at the Western Tennis and Fitness Club on Saturday evening. The win was UC's first over a BIG EAST foe since joining the league and upped its record to 3-2. The loss was the Scarlet Knight's first match of the season.
In doubles play, the Bearcats escaped with a 9-7 win at No. 2 by Rachel Owens and Jenny Rowen, but RU won the other two to gain a 1-0 edge.
To open singles, Owens earned a quick, 6-3, 6-2, win over Katherine Arlak at No. 2 to even the score. Rowen then topped Anela Dujsic, 6-4, 6-3, at the No. 5 spot to give the Bearcats the lead. Lauren Edelschein evened the score at 2-2 with a 6-4, 7-5 win over Alizee Paradis at No. 3 singles.
It then came down to three, three-set matches, as it did in Friday night's match agianst Eastern Michigan. But unlike in Friday's loss, UC came up with the wins it needed on Saturday. Hannah Hinton at the top spot, Elizabeth Young at No. 4 and Jennifer Keiner at No. 6 all earned three-set victories to give UC the win.
UC is on the road next weekend, taking on Ball State on Friday, Feb. 9 at 3 p.m.
